The December svc pack for latest iSeries Access has the Vista support.
IBM has an apar on it in the iSeries Access home page.

Have you got a 5.4 box? You can reach inside and upgrade your PC from there:

/QIBM/ProdData/CA400/Express/Install/Image/setup.exe

You will have a version with the service packs applied up to where your
System i machine is at in terms of PTF's. Good luck. I'm going to wait a
year for a Vista machine

Got a new laptop yesterday with Vista and Office 2007. Has loaded all my
business applications and WDSC just fine but it did not like iSeries Access
V5R2. Is there a new download available or does anyone know of any other
solutions to this problem.  Just feel I absolutely need iSeries Access.
